The circular economy is a rapidly evolving field that is playing an increasingly important role in both environmental sustainability and improving business cost efficiency. Circular principles help reduce waste, extend the life cycle of materials, and create new business opportunities through the smarter use of existing resources.
The “Cost Efficiency Through Circular Principles” networking event brings together researchers and business leaders to explore how science-based solutions and practical experience can be combined to develop sustainable and economically viable solutions. The programme highlights innovation, real-world industrial case studies, and the opportunities offered by research infrastructures to support companies in their transition towards more circular business models.

Company Case Study
Lauri Laanemäe, Sales Manager of the OSA Project, Ragn-Sells AS
Ragn-Sells promotes the circular economy by focusing on waste valorisation and material recovery, including redirecting industrial waste into new production cycles. The company is also actively involved in the Ida-Viru region, supporting environmental initiatives and developing more sustainable solutions for the utilisation of oil shale industry by-products.
15.15–15.30
Company Case Study
Andrei Udalov, Member of the Management Board, KA OÜ
KA OÜ specialises in the collection, repair, and reuse of wooden pallets and industrial packaging, helping to extend product lifecycles and reduce waste. The company also operates in the Ida-Viru region, supporting circular economy practices in industrial areas through packaging reuse and keeping materials in circulation.
